+#include <stdio.h>
+#include <stdlib.h>
+#include <math.h>
+#include "portaudio.h"
+
+#ifndef M_PI
+#define M_PI (3.14159265)
+#endif
+#define TWOPI (M_PI * 2.0)
+
+#define DEFAULT_BUFFER_SIZE (64)
+
+typedef struct
+{
+ double left_phase;
+ double right_phase;
+}
+paTestData;
+
+/* Very simple synthesis routine to generate two sine waves. */
+static int paminlatCallback( void *inputBuffer, void *outputBuffer,
+ unsigned long framesPerBuffer,
+ PaTimestamp outTime, void *userData )
+{
+ paTestData *data = (paTestData*)userData;
+ float *out = (float*)outputBuffer;
+ unsigned int i;
+ double left_phaseInc = 0.02;
+ double right_phaseInc = 0.06;
+
+ double left_phase = data->left_phase;
+ double right_phase = data->right_phase;
+
+ for( i=0; i<framesPerBuffer; i++ )
+ {
+ left_phase += left_phaseInc;
+ if( left_phase > TWOPI ) left_phase -= TWOPI;
+ *out++ = (float) sin( left_phase );
+
+ right_phase += right_phaseInc;
+ if( right_phase > TWOPI ) right_phase -= TWOPI;
+ *out++ = (float) sin( right_phase );
+ }
+
+ data->left_phase = left_phase;
+ data->right_phase = right_phase;
+ return 0;
+}
+void main( int argc, char **argv );
+void main( int argc, char **argv )
+{
+ PortAudioStream *stream;
+ PaError err;
+ paTestData data;
+ int go;
+ int numBuffers = 0;
+ int minBuffers = 0;
+ int framesPerBuffer;
+ double sampleRate = 44100.0;
+ char str[256];
+ printf("paminlat - Determine minimum latency for your computer.\n");
+ printf(" usage: paminlat {framesPerBuffer}\n");
+ printf(" for example: paminlat 256\n");
+ printf("Adjust your stereo until you hear a smooth tone in each speaker.\n");
+ printf("Then try to find the smallest number of buffers that still sounds smooth.\n");
+ printf("Note that the sound will stop momentarily when you change the number of buffers.\n");
+ /* Get bufferSize from command line. */
+ framesPerBuffer = ( argc > 1 ) ? atol( argv[1] ) : DEFAULT_BUFFER_SIZE;
+ printf("Frames per buffer = %d\n", framesPerBuffer );
+
+ data.left_phase = data.right_phase = 0.0;
+ err = Pa_Initialize();
+ if( err != paNoError ) goto error;
+ /* Ask PortAudio for the recommended minimum number of buffers. */
+ numBuffers = minBuffers = Pa_GetMinNumBuffers( framesPerBuffer, sampleRate );
+ printf("NumBuffers set to %d based on a call to Pa_GetMinNumBuffers()\n", numBuffers );
+ /* Try different numBuffers in a loop. */
+ go = 1;
+ while( go )
+ {
+
+ printf("Latency = framesPerBuffer * numBuffers = %d * %d = %d frames = %d msecs.\n",
+ framesPerBuffer, numBuffers, framesPerBuffer*numBuffers,
+ (int)((1000 * framesPerBuffer * numBuffers) / sampleRate) );
+ err = Pa_OpenStream(
+ &stream,
+ paNoDevice,
+ 0, /* no input */
+ paFloat32, /* 32 bit floating point input */
+ NULL,
+ Pa_GetDefaultOutputDeviceID(), /* default output device */
+ 2, /* stereo output */
+ paFloat32, /* 32 bit floating point output */
+ NULL,
+ sampleRate,
+ framesPerBuffer,
+ numBuffers, /* number of buffers */
+ paClipOff, /* we won't output out of range samples so don't bother clipping them */
+ paminlatCallback,
+ &data );
+ if( err != paNoError ) goto error;
+ if( stream == NULL ) goto error;
+ /* Start audio. */
+ err = Pa_StartStream( stream );
+ if( err != paNoError ) goto error;
+ /* Ask user for a new number of buffers. */
+ printf("\nMove windows around to see if the sound glitches.\n");
+ printf("NumBuffers currently %d, enter new number, or 'q' to quit: ", numBuffers );
+ gets( str );
+ if( str[0] == 'q' ) go = 0;
+ else
+ {
+ numBuffers = atol( str );
+ if( numBuffers < minBuffers )
+ {
+ printf( "numBuffers below minimum of %d! Set to minimum!!!\n", minBuffers );
+ numBuffers = minBuffers;
+ }
+ }
+ /* Stop sound until ENTER hit. */
+ err = Pa_StopStream( stream );
+ if( err != paNoError ) goto error;
+ err = Pa_CloseStream( stream );
+ if( err != paNoError ) goto error;
+ }
+ printf("A good setting for latency would be somewhat higher than\n");
+ printf("the minimum latency that worked.\n");
+ printf("PortAudio: Test finished.\n");
+ Pa_Terminate();
+ return;
+error:
+ Pa_Terminate();
+ fprintf( stderr, "An error occured while using the portaudio stream\n" );
+ fprintf( stderr, "Error number: %d\n", err );
+ fprintf( stderr, "Error message: %s\n", Pa_GetErrorText( err ) );
+}
